﻿body
{
    font-family: Arial, Helvetica, sans-serif;
    font-size: small;
    font-weight: normal;
    font-style: normal;
    color: #FFFFFF;
    background-image: url(      'images/star_back_ground.gif' );
    text-align: justify;
}

li
{
    list-style-image: url( 'images/maroonstar.gif' );
}

#container
{
    width: 1000px;
    margin: 10px auto;
    background-color: #FFCC00;
    border: 1px solid grey;
    line-height: 110%;
    color: #FFFFFF;
    overflow: hidden;
    text-align: left;
}




#header-left-column /* by itself */
{
    
    width: 255px;
    float: left;
    position: relative;
    background-color: #ffffff;
    height: 275px;
}

#header-left-column p
{
    background-position: -50px 10px;
    margin: 0px;
    padding: 0em;
    background-image: url(       'images/stars.gif' );
    background-repeat: no-repeat;
    height: 275px;
    
}

 
#header-two-column-wrapper{
 width:745px; 
 float:right; 
 position:relative; 
  }
 
#header-right-column
{
   
    width: 353px;
    float: right;
    position: relative;
    background-color: #ffffff;
    height: 275px;
    
    color: #CC0000;
  
}

#header-right-column p
{
    background-position: 10px 10px;
    width: 353px;
    float: right;
    position: relative;
    background-color: #ffffff;
    height: 156px;
    background-image: url(                  'images/logo.jpg' );
    background-repeat: no-repeat;
    color: #CC0000;
    font-family: 'Comic Sans MS';
    font-size: large;
    font-weight: bold;
    font-style: oblique;
    vertical-align: middle;
    text-align: center;
    padding-top: 100px;
    line-height: 110%;
}
 
#header-center-column
{
    
    background-color: #ffffff;
    float: left;
    display: inline;
    position: relative;
    width: 392px;
    height: 275px;
    margin: 0px;
    padding: 0em;
}


#header-center-column p
{
    background-position: right bottom;
    background-position: 0px 0px;
    background-repeat: no-repeat;
    background-image: url(         'images/kids.jpg' );
    height: 273px;
    background-position: -20px 5px;
    margin: 0px;
    padding: 0em;
}

#nav ul
{
    margin: 0;
    padding: 0;
    list-style-type: none;
    text-align: center;
    clear: both;
}

#nav ul li
{
    display: inline;
    font-size: small;
    text-align: center;
    vertical-align: middle;
    line-height: 85%;
    /* float: left; */
}

#nav ul li a
{
    border: thin solid #000000;
    text-decoration: none;
    padding: .2em 1em;
    color: #ffffff;
    background-color: #000066;
    width: 114px; /* background-image: url(  'images/m1.jpg' ); */
    float: left;
    height: 35px;
    vertical-align: middle;
    line-height: .9em;
    text-align: center;
    font-family: Arial, Helvetica, sans-serif;
}

#nav ul li a:hover
{
color: #fff;
background-color: #369;
}


#wrapper
{
    height: 500px;
    clear: both;
    
}



#body-left-row-1
{
    padding: 0px;
    margin: 10px 0px 0px 10px;
    float: left;
    width: 232px;
    height: 70px;
}



#body-left-row-1 p
{
    background-position: center;
    margin: 0px;
    padding: 1.6em 0em 1.6em 0em;
    background-image: url(        'images/page-1-title1.gif' );
    background-repeat: no-repeat;
    text-align: center;
    font-weight: bold;
    font-size: large;
    width: 234px;
}


#body-left-row-1-home
{
    margin: 0px 0px 0px 0px;
    float: left;
    padding-top: 10px;
    width: 450px;
    height: 70px;
}



#body-left-row-1-home p
{
    background-position: center;
    margin: 0px;
    padding: 1.6em 0em 1.6em 0em;
    background-image: url(      'images/page-1-title1.gif' );
    background-repeat: no-repeat;
    text-align: center;
    font-weight: bold;
    font-size: large;
}


#body-left-row-2
{
    margin: 0px;
    padding: 0;
    float: left;
    margin: 0px 0px 0px 0px;
    width: 450px;   
    color: #800000;  
}



#yepper
{
    margin: 0px 0px 0px 70px;
    padding: 0em;
    clear: left;
    width: 400px;
    color: #800000;
}

#yepper p
{
    padding: 0px;
    margin: 5px 0px 0px 0px;
    clear: left;
}

#yepper ul
{
    padding: 5px 0px 5px 0px;
    margin: 0px;
    float: left;
    
}

#yepper li
{
    list-style-position: inside;
    float: left;
    font-style: oblique;
    font-family: Arial, Helvetica, sans-serif;
    font-size: small;
    font-weight: bold;
    list-style-image: url( 'images/maroonstar.gif' );
}

#body-left-row-2 li
{
    margin: 0px;
    padding: 0em;
    float: left;
    clear: left;
    line-height: 1em;
    list-style-image: url( 'images/maroonstar.gif' );
}

#body-right-row-1
{
    float: right;
    margin: 0px 0px 0px 0px;
    
    padding-top: 10px;
    font-weight: bold;
    font-size: large;
    width: 425px;
    
}

#body-right-row-1 p
{
    background-position: center;
    margin: 0px;
    padding: 1em 1em 1em 1em;
    background-image: url( 'images/page-1-title2.gif' );
    background-repeat: no-repeat;
    text-align: center;
}  


#body-right-row-1-home
{
    float: right;
    margin: 0px 0px 0px 0px;
    
    padding-top: 10px;
    font-weight: bold;
    font-size: large;
    width: 425px;
    height: 70px;
}

#body-right-row-1-home p
{
    background-position: center;
    margin: 0px;
    padding: 1em 1em 1em 1em;
    /* background-image: url( 'images/page-1-title2.gif' ); */
    background-repeat: no-repeat;
    text-align: center;
}  

#body-right-row-2
{
    float: right;
    margin: 0px 0px 0px 0px;
    text-align: justify;
    width: 500px;
    color: #800000;
}

#body-right-row-2 p
{
    
    margin: 0px;
    padding: 1em;
    text-align: justify;
}

#body-right-row-2 a
{
    text-align: center;
}

#thumbs
{
    margin: 0px;
    padding: 0px;
    float: left;
    width: 500px;
    clear: left;
}

#thumbs p
{
    margin: 0px;
    padding: 1em;
    clear: left;
}

#thumbs ul
{
    margin: 1em;
}

#thumbs ul li
{
    background-position: center center;
    border: thin solid #000000;
    text-decoration: none;
    padding: .2em 1em;
    color: #000000;
    background-color: #FFFF99;
    float: left;
    height: 135px;
    vertical-align: middle;
    line-height: .9em;
    text-align: center;
    background-repeat: no-repeat;
    list-style-type: none;
    margin-top: 2px;
    margin-right: 2px;
    margin-bottom: 2px;
    margin-left: 2px;
    width: 60px;
    
}


#footer-wrapper
{
    clear: both;
    padding: 0px;
    margin: 0px;
    color: #FFFF00;
    background-color: #000066;
    border-top: 1px solid grey;
    height: 300px;
    border-top-color: #FF00FF;
}

#footer-left
{
    
    background-position: 30px;
    padding: 0px 0px 0px 0px;
    margin: 0px;
    width: 430px;
    float: left;
    background-color: #000066;
    color: #ffffff;
    background-image: url(    'images/BBB_Logo.gif' );
    background-repeat: no-repeat;
    height: 96px;
}

#footer-left p
{
    padding: 0px;
    margin: 0px 0px 0px 90px;
    width: 325px;
    position: relative;
    top: 20px;
    height: 94px;
    color: #FFFFFF;
}

#footer-left a
{
    color: #ffffff;
    text-decoration: none;
}

#footer-two-col
{
width:565px; 
 float:right; 
 position:relative;
}


#footer-center
{
    
    background-color: #000066;
    float: left;
    display: inline;
    position: relative;
    width: 200px;
    color: #ffffff;
    margin: 0px;
    padding: 0em;
    height: 96px;
}

#footer-center p

{
    
    position: relative;
    width: 196px;
    height: 94px;
    padding: 0px;
    margin: 0px 0px 0px 0px;
    color: #FFFFFF;
    
}    

#footer-right
{
    padding: 0px;
    margin: 0px;
    
    width: 360px;
    float: right;
    position: relative;
    background-color: #000066;
    color: #ffffff;
    display: inline;
    height: 96px;
}

#footer-right p
{
    padding: 0px;
    margin: 0px 0px 0px 0px;
    width: 354px;
    position: relative;
    top: 20px;
    height: 94px;
    color: #FFFFFF;
}

#footer-right a
{
    color: #ffffff;
    text-decoration: none;
}






















#footer-wrapper
{
    clear: both;
    padding: 0px;
    margin: 0px;
    color: #FFFF00;
    background-color: #000066;
    height: 400px;
    width: 998px;
    line-height: 110%;
    font-size: small;
}


    #footer-top
{
    border-width: thin;
    border-color: #FFFF00;
    padding: 2px;
    margin: 0px;
    text-align: justify;
    line-height: 130%;
    font-family: Arial;
    font-size: small;
    color: #FFFF00;
    border-bottom-style: solid;
}



#footer-top h2
{
    font-size: small;
    font-weight: normal;
    padding: 0px;
    margin: 0px;
}


#footer-col4
{
   
    padding: 0px;
    margin: 0px;
    width: 49%;
    float: right;
    position: relative;
    display: inline;
    
}

#footer-col4 p
{
    padding: 10px;
    margin: 0px 0px 0px 0px;
    position: relative;
    
   
}

#footer-col4 a
{
    text-decoration: none;
    
}

#footer-col1
{
    padding: 0px 0px 0px 0px;
    margin: 0px;
    width: 49%;
    float: left;
 
}

#footer-col1 p
{
    padding: 0px;
    margin: 10px;
    position: relative;
     
}

#footer-col1 a
{
    text-decoration: none;
}

#footer-two-col-right
{
    
    width: 494px;
    float: right;
    position: relative;
}

#footer-two-col-left
{
   
    width: 494px;
    float: left;
    position: relative;
}

#footer-col2
{
    
    float: right;
    display: inline;
    position: relative;
    width: 49%;
    margin: 0px;
    padding: 0em;
    
    
}

#footer-col2 p

{
    
    position: relative;
    padding: 0px;
    margin: 0px 0px 0px 0px;
    margin: 10px;
    
} 

#footer-col3
{
    
    float: left;
    display: inline;
    position: relative;
    width: 49%;
    margin: 0px;
    padding: 0em;
    
    
}

#footer-col3 p

{
    
    position: relative;
    padding: 0px;
    margin: 0px 0px 0px 0px;
    margin: 10px;
    
}    
         






















#star
{
    margin: 0px 0px 0px 20px;
    color: #800000;
    font-weight: bold;
    float: left;
    background-image: url(             'file:///C:/Users/Brad/Documents/Visual Studio 2008/WebSites/WebSite4/images/star.gif' );
    background-repeat: no-repeat;
    height: 30px;
    vertical-align: middle;
    text-indent: 3em;
    text-align: center;
    padding-top: 20px;
   }

#body-left-row-2 p
{
    padding: 0px;
    margin: 0px;
    clear: left;
    display: inline;
}



/***************boxes***************/
.box {float:left; padding:16px 8px 0 0;}
.box h2
{
    padding: 0px;
    margin: 0px;
}


#padd1
{
    padding: 10px 0px 0px 70px;
    clear: left;
}

.name
{
    
    background-color: #FF9900;
    font-weight: bold;
    text-align: center;
    
}

.name a
{
    height: 1.6em;
    color: #800000;
    background-color: #FF9900;
    font-size: small;
    font-weight: bold;
    text-align: center;
    vertical-align: middle;
}
.padding1 {padding-right:0 !important;}

.clearfix:after {
    content: ".";
    display: block;
    height: 0;
    clear: both;
    visibility: hidden;
}
#content-left
{
    clear: left;
    float: left;
    padding: 20px;
    width: 175px;
    color: #800000;
}

#content-left ul
{
    line-height: 1.6em;
}

#content-left li
{
    color: #993300;
    text-decoration: none;
    
}

#content-left a
{
    color: #993300;
    text-decoration: none;
    
}


#content-right
{
    margin: 20px;
    float: right;
    padding: 0px;
    width: 715px;
    color: #800000;
    text-align: justify;
}

#top-next-wrapper
{
    padding: 0px;
    clear: both;
    float: left;
    width: 998px;
    border: thin solid red;
    height: 22px;
    background-color: #ED1C24;
}

#top-next-left
{
    width: 480px;
    text-align: center;
    height: 20px;
    padding-top: 5px;
    float: left;
    
}
 

#top-next-left a
{
    font-family: Arial, Helvetica, sans-serif;
    font-size: large;
    font-weight: bold;
    height: 18px;
    width: 475px;
    text-align: center;
    color: #FFFFFF;
    text-decoration: none;
    font-style: oblique;
    
}

#top-next-right
{
    width: 480px;
    text-align: center;
    height: 20px;
    padding-top: 5px;
    float: right;
    
    }

#top-next-right a
{
    font-family: Arial, Helvetica, sans-serif;
    font-size: large;
    font-weight: bold;
    height: 18px;
    width: 475px;
    text-align: center;
    color: #FFFFFF;
    text-decoration: none;
    font-style: oblique;
}





#next-wrapper
{
    padding: 0px;
    clear: both;
    float: left;
    width: 998px;
    border: thin solid red;
    height: 22px;
    background-color: #ED1C24;
}

#next-left
{
    width: 480px;
    text-align: center;
    height: 20px;
    padding-top: 5px;
    float: left;
    
}

#next-left a
{
    font-family: Arial, Helvetica, sans-serif;
    font-size: large;
    font-weight: bold;
    height: 18px;
    width: 475px;
    text-align: center;
    color: #FFFFFF;
    text-decoration: none;
    font-style: oblique;
}

#next-right
{
    width: 480px;
    text-align: center;
    height: 20px;
    padding-top: 5px;
    float: right;
    }

#next-right a
{
    font-family: Arial, Helvetica, sans-serif;
    font-size: large;
    font-weight: bold;
    height: 18px;
    width: 475px;
    text-align: center;
    color: #FFFFFF;
    text-decoration: none;
    font-style: oblique;
}

.content-sub-left
{
    float: left;
    width: 150px;
    margin-left: 100px;
}

.bold
{
    font-weight: bold;
    font-size: normal;
}
.content-sub-right
{
float: left;
width: 450px;

}

.selected
{
    font-style: oblique;
    font-weight: bolder;
    text-indent: 6px;
    font-variant: small-caps;
    color: #800000;
    font-size: large;
    text-indent: 6px;
}

.photo-padding
{
    padding: 10px;
    margin: 10px;
}

.line
{
    color: #993300;
    background-color: #993300;
    height: 2px;
    width: 60%;
    margin: 10px;
}

 